KG's and the Word Building Apron:)

As a KG teacher , one of the ideas I found interesting in teaching students words, practice sight words and build CVC words in a dun way is the use of an Apron.
The teacher dresses with an apron with pouches. The teacher usually prepares letter cards ahead of what she wants to teach. Students then use the pouches to build up words and spell them. It's useful when teaching CVC words as cat, dog, pig... Students find it fun coming next to the teacher and filling her apron with letters and feeling great about their ability to spell them after. It also works in placing missing letters in high frequency words' teaching.
I have used it with my children and find it interesting to share it with you on my blog. Always coming up with new ideas, is the challenge when we teach KG students. It sticks to their minds and they approach learning in a game-like manner :)
